Effects of DPP-4 Inhibitor Therapy on Renal Sodium Handling and Renal Hemodynamics in Type 2 Diabetes Patients. The INDORSE Study: Inhibition of Dipeptidyl Peptidase IV: Outcomes on Renal Sodium Excretion
In Brief
A Phase 4 clinical trial evaluating Sitaglitpin and Placebo for Type 2 Diabetes. Completed, enrolled 36 participants across 1 site.
Detailed Summary
Background: Dedicated renal hemodynamic and renal function studies are lacking for DPP-4 inhibitors in patients with Type 2 diabetes; accordingly little is known regarding the mechanisms mediating the renal effects of DPP-4 inhibitors in humans. Objectives: To evaluate the effect of DPP-4 inhibition acutely (single dose) and following short-term therapy (28 days) on renal sodium handling and renal hemodynamics and function in patients with type 2 diabetes and systolic hypertension. Design: double-blind, randomized, placebo-controlled trial, Phase IV. Patient population: 32 patients with Type 2 diabetes, HbA1c (6.5%-9%), with systolic blood pressure ranging from 120-160 mmHg. Intervention: subjects will be randomized (1:1) to either sitagliptin (100 mg daily) or to placebo (1 tablet daily) for 28 days. Endpoints: Fractional excretion of sodium, renal function, and renal hemodynamics.
